For an International Institution we are urgently looking for a full remote Senior Automation tester with Python and Pytest experience.
As a Senior Software Tester, you are responsible for the design and implementation of the set of automated tests covering ETL pipeline and for generation of a test dataset comparable in size with the annual load of production system and with similar probability distributions.
Candidates need to be fluent in English. This positions is long-term. Work permit is required. Candidates need to be based in Europe.
Tasks and Responsibilities:
- Troubleshoot and remediate data problems affecting availability and functionality;
- Assist and work with the Solution Architect and Senior Data Warehouse Specialist to develop, test and deliver the various Work Packages as further detailed below under “deliverables”;
- Ensure alignment with UN’s technical standards and procedures;
- Efficiently collaborate with other team members and stakeholders;
- Activity tracking with JIRA, CICD pipeline usage and alignment with Cloud unit practices;
- Perform other related duties as required;
Profile:
- Bachelor or Master degree;
- +5 years of experience in tests automation, especially database testing;
- Experience in Python and Pytest;
- Significant experience in test cases design and implementation, data modelling;
- Extensive proven experience in data warehouse development:
- SQL, CTE, window functions, facts/dimensions, ETL;
- Some experience with AWS IaC (CloudFormation) and CICD pipelines;
- Familiarity with CI/CD concept and integration testing tools in CI/CD pipelines;
- Understanding of the infrastructure-as-code concepts and experience with AWS CloudFormation;
- Fluent in English;